Pixelbook details and a computer accessory called Google Clips leaked prior to event

The rumoured Pixelbook will be making an appearance at the Pixel launch that will be happening at 12 AM on 5 October local time and prior to the announcement, leaks on the new laptop from Google has been released as well as an unknown product called Google clips.

The new Chrome OS-powered laptop will come with a 12.3-inch touch display and will be powered by the Intel Core i5 processor with a chance that the clock speeds will be different depending on the variant. A previous leak also mentioned that the laptop will be available in three storage configurations, 128GB, 256GB and 512GB which the new report has confirmed. The same leak also mentioned that the prices of the Pixelbook will be at $1,199, $1,339 and $1,749 depend on the storage configurations.

9to5Google managed to take a peek at the inventory entries for the event and came across a product called Google Clip. This is the first time that this name has popped out and there is not much that is known about this product other than it is categorized as a computer accessory which will probably go together with the Pixelbook.
